Find the common ratio of the geometric sequence 18,-72,288,...
tamaranim1 [39]

Answer:

<em>The common ratio of the geometric sequence is -4</em>

Step-by-step explanation:

<u>Geometric Sequence</u>

A geometric sequence is defined as a series of numbers that follow a fixed pattern: Each term equals the previous term times a fixed number called the common ratio. The recursive formula is:

a_n=a_{n-1}*r

Where r is the common ratio.

We are given three terms of a geometric sequence:

18,-72,288,...

To find the common ratio, just divide each term by the previous term:

\displaystyle r=\frac{-72}{18}=-4

Make sure it's a fixed number and test with the third term:

\displaystyle r=\frac{288}{-72}=-4

Since both numbers coincide, the common ratio of the geometric sequence is -4
